Treece's Restaurant & Lounge is an American restaurant located at 26 W Main St, Rossville, IN 46065, United States. It boasts 908 reviews and sees no wait for most days except mid-week and weekends with peak waits up to 30 minutes during early evening hours. Popular menu items include Prime Rib, Sweet Potato Fries, Cole Slaw, Waffle Fries, and Bluegill, offering a classic American dining experience with a variety of savory options.
